Treat yourself to luxury living during your Boa Vista holiday by choosing a 4-star hotel. As well as featuring upscale accommodation, these properties are typically filled with amenities such as large beds, bathrobes and more. A 5-star hotel will go above and beyond to make your stay an even more indulgent and unforgettable one. 24-hour front desk, elegant décor and world-class dining are a few of the first-rate services and conveniences you'll likely be able to enjoy.